The irony ... I am almost positive I read somewhere decades ago the reason Adam had a silverburst in the first place was it was all he could afford when he got it. 70s/Norlin Standards and Customs were the most affordable LPs (cheaper than their new counterpart) when the vintage craze was at peak in the 1990s ... and silverburst was the most affordable 70s/Norlin because it was at that time the least desirable color. I could have stockpiled stupid clean silverburst Customs in the 90s for under a grand each, nobody wanted them then. Goes to show you how one player can influence the market. Cobain did the same thing to 60s Mustangs in the 90s. Before he arrived and died, a grand could get you THREE vintage Mustangs.
